Morio Toyoshima is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Aerospace Engineering and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, Morio Toyoshima has authored 147 papers receiving a total of 1.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 106 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 69 papers in Aerospace Engineering and 38 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in Morio Toyoshima’s work include Optical Wireless Communication Technologies (82 papers), Satellite Communication Systems (52 papers) and Semiconductor Lasers and Optical Devices (20 papers). Morio Toyoshima is often cited by papers focused on Optical Wireless Communication Technologies (82 papers), Satellite Communication Systems (52 papers) and Semiconductor Lasers and Optical Devices (20 papers). Morio Toyoshima collaborates with scholars based in Japan, The Netherlands and United States. Morio Toyoshima's co-authors include Hideki Takenaka, Yoshihisa Takayama, Dimitar Kolev, Alberto Carrasco‐Casado and Katsuyoshi Arai and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Nature Photonics and Optics Express.
